As you may recall, last month word around the campfire was that the Ice Cream Sandwich update for Sprint’s HTC Evo 3D should hit the waves by the end of June. Nevertheless, with the end of the month in our rear-view mirror and with ICS for Sprint’s Evo 3D nowhere to be seen, we are still wondering what’s with the holdup, especially after we’ve witnessed the launch of Virgin Mobile’s HTC Evo V 4G with Ice Cream Sandwich out of the box.

Unfortunately, the situation has not changed and the highly anticipated update is still nowhere to be found on Sprint’s Evo 3D, but what makes this whole deal even more frustrating is not only that Virgin Mobile’s variant got Android 4 ICS at launch, but now the Evo 3Ds out of the US have just received the update as well.

To summarize things up, Android 4 on the HTC Evo 3D is currently available almost everywhere except the US. As for when the update should hit the Evo 3D at Sprint, your guess is as good as ours. There is still hope left for an “early July” rollout, although everything points towards a delay.
